The social construction of health is a study of sociology that focuses on analyzing and researching the way illnesses, medicines and concepts related to health can influence the construction of society including the way individual perceive health and illnesses and the influence this perception has. On the other hand, the Rating of Perceived Exertion (RPE) is a rate that measures the perception of individuals about the exertion or use of energy during activity. This means the RPE does not measures physical factors such as heart rate to determine the physical effort an activity requires but focuses on the individual's perception and because of this the RPE is often classified as an example of the social construction of health because both of them focus on the social aspects of health including the individual perception and its influence on health. Therefore, RPE is an example of the social construction of health.
